by Catherine Storr, Marjorie-Ann Watts
Marianne Dreams is a classic tale of a girl who discovers she can influence her dreams, creating an entire world on paper that comes to life in her sleep. Through her imaginative power, Marianne learns about courage, problem-solving, and the strength of her own mind as she navigates a mysterious landscape filled with wonder and challenge. This timeless story celebrates the magic of imagination and shows children how their thoughts and creativity can shape their reality.
